Tacoma, Wash., Jan. 20 - Barclays Bank plc priced $1.27 million of callable step-up fixed-rate notes due Jan. 21, 2026, according to a 424B2 fil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ission.
The coupon is initially 4.5%. It will step up to 5% on Jan. 21, 2016, to 6% on Jan. 21, 2021 and to 7% on Jan. 21, 2024. Interest is payable semiannually.
The payout at maturity will be par.
Beginning Jan. 21, 2012, the notes will be callable at par on any interest payment date.
Barclays Capital Inc. is the agent.
